ABOARD PEACE ARK - The Chinese navy hospital ship Peace Ark reached the Gulf of Aden Wednesday and will provide medical services for Chinese sailors there.

In two days, the ship will join the sixth Chinese naval escort flotilla, which shelters Chinese merchant ships in the pirate-infested gulf.

The ship will send medics to the flotilla to provide medical services, and receive sailors for treatment onboard.

The medics can carry out medical examination, disease treatment, psychological comfort, medicine supplies, and other services.

The ship set sail from Zhejiang province in east China on Aug 31 and reached the gulf after a 5,300-sea mile (9,816-km) voyage.

The ship will also travel to Djibouti, Kenya, Tanzania, the Seychelles and Bangladesh, and provide medical treatment for locals.

Peace Ark is the first hospital ship in the world with a 10,000-ton capacity. China independently developed and built it. It has 428 soldiers, officers and medical workers aboard.
